At our church, we have a quilt ministry. There is always a quilt that is finished and ready to go. By finished I mean layered with binding on and thread for ties where they need to be. We consecrate the quilt and pray for the designated recipient during the church service. After the service and for the next week, people can knot the threads as they say a prayer for the recipient. There is a spiral booklet (could just be a stapled one) next to the quilt where people sign their names and write personal messages to the recipient. After the week is done, any untied threads are tied and the person closest to the sick/injured person takes the quilt with the book to them.
I like this way because there's always a quilt available for emergencies and the booklet is small, but contains all the names and kind messages.
